購物比價找書網找車網
FindBook  
 有 1 項符合

Hacking Cryptography: Write, Break, and Fix Real-World Implementations

的圖書
Hacking Cryptography: Write, Break, and Fix Real-World Implementations Hacking Cryptography: Write, Break, and Fix Real-World Implementations

作者:Khan 
出版社:Manning Publications
出版日期:2025-04-15
語言:英文   規格:平裝 / 300頁 / 普通級/ 初版
圖書選購
型式價格供應商所屬目錄
 
$ 3299
博客來 博客來
資訊安全
圖書介紹 - 資料來源:博客來   評分:
圖書名稱:Hacking Cryptography: Write, Break, and Fix Real-World Implementations

內容簡介

Learn how the good guys implement cryptography and how the bad guys exploit it.

Everything we do in the digital world is protected by cryptography. But when pure math and algorithms are implemented in code, vulnerabilities emerge and can be exploited by hackers and bad actors. Hacking Cryptography details dozens of practical cryptographic implementations and then breaks down the flaws that adversaries use to exploit them.

In Hacking Cryptography you’ll find unique guidance for understanding how cryptography has failed time and again, including:

- DUAL_EC_DRBG random number generation using backdoored constants
- Exploiting the RC4 stream cipher, as used in WEP
- Block ciphers for padding oracle attacks and manipulation of initialization-vectors
- Exploiting hash functions by using length extension and rainbow table attacks
- Implementing RSA key generation vulnerable to short private exponents and exploiting it using the Weiner attack
- Exploiting PKCS1.5 padding by using Bleichenbacher’s signature-forgery attack

In Hacking Cryptography you’ll learn the common attack principles used against cryptographic security, and how to spot the implementation errors that make cryptography unsecure. Throughout, you’ll explore historical examples where popular cryptography has failed, such as the root key compromise for Sony PlayStation 3, and see what impact those failures have had on modern cryptography.

Purchase of the print book includes a free eBook in PDF and ePub formats from Manning Publications.

About the technology

Even the strongest cryptographic systems in code and hardware leave cracks and vulnerabilities a would-be attacker can exploit. In this book, you’ll learn to write cryptographically secure code, sidestep common pitfalls, and assess new bugs and vulnerabilities as they are discovered.

About the book

Hacking Cryptography helps you secure your systems by revealing the "lockpicks" bad actors use to break cryptographic security. It dives deep into each exploit, explaining complex concepts through real-world analogies, annotated examples, and pseudo-code--no advanced mathematical knowledge required. As you read, authors Kamran Khan and Bill Cox demystify opaque cryptography concepts and techniques so you’ll understand the "why" behind each best practice.

What’s inside

- Random number generator and backdoor constants
- RC4 encryption and WiFi security
- Rainbow tables for cracking hashed passwords
- Length extension and padding oracle exploits

About the reader

For software and security engineers. Examples in Go.

About the author

Kamran Khan is a software engineer with more than a decade of experience at Salesforce, Google, and Microsoft. Bill Cox is a software engineer with nearly forty years of experience in securing hardware and software. He conducts the crypto-writing workshop at Google.

Table of Contents

1 Introduction
2 Random number generators
3 Implementing and exploiting RNGs
4 Stream ciphers
5 Block ciphers
6 Hash functions
7 Message authentication codes
8 Public-key cryptography
9 Digital signatures
10 Guidelines and common pitfalls for cryptographic implementations

 

作者簡介

Kamran Khan is a software engineer with more than a decade of experience in the security industry. He currently works as a Software Engineering Architect at Salesforce, and his previous roles have included Google and Microsoft. He has worked in a variety of areas related to security engineering, including large-scale distributed services, embedded devices intended for multi-factor authentication, and cryptographically verifiable elections.

Bill Cox is a software engineer with nearly forty years of experience in securing hardware and software. He conducts the crypto-writing workshop at Google and loves teaching engineers the fundamentals of writing secure code.

 

詳細資料

  • ISBN:9781633439740
  • 規格:平裝 / 300頁 / 普通級 / 初版
  • 出版地:美國
贊助商廣告
 
金石堂 - 今日66折
數位躍升力:建立敏捷組織與商業創新的數位新戰略
作者:拉茲.海飛門、習移山、張曉泉
出版社:時報文化出版企業股份有限公司
出版日期:2020-06-16
66折: $ 297 
金石堂 - 今日66折
推理 (288):夢
66折: $ 264 
金石堂 - 今日66折
調香(六)
作者:雨久花
出版社:東佑文化事業有限公司
出版日期:2014-05-20
66折: $ 165 
 
Taaze 讀冊生活 - 暢銷排行榜
Honey Trouble(4)(特裝版)
作者:MORAK
出版社:台灣角川股份有限公司
出版日期:2026-04-22
$ 790 
金石堂 - 暢銷排行榜
消失的戀情(03)
作者:ひなこ
出版社:青文出版社股份有限公司
出版日期:2026-04-30
$ 110 
Taaze 讀冊生活 - 暢銷排行榜
區判:品味與美學的知識漫畫
作者:皮耶.布赫迪厄、蒂法恩.里維埃
出版社:衛城出版
出版日期:2025-01-02
$ 458 
Taaze 讀冊生活 - 暢銷排行榜
原子習慣WORKBOOK【實踐本‧附練習別冊】
作者:詹姆斯.克利爾
出版社:方智出版
出版日期:2026-03-05
$ 363 
 
Taaze 讀冊生活 - 新書排行榜
令人大開眼界的趣味鳥圖鑑:顛覆想像的超狂真相!驚奇外貌×爆笑行為×生存絕技,67種世界怪奇鳥類大揭密
作者:今泉忠明監修
出版社:美藝學苑
出版日期:2026-04-09
$ 360 
Taaze 讀冊生活 - 新書排行榜
你可以生氣,但不要越想越氣:停止情緒化思考、不再與對錯拔河,從此擺脫「地雷型」人設!【和顏悅色進化版】
作者:水島廣子
出版社:仲間出版
出版日期:2026-04-09
$ 270 
Taaze 讀冊生活 - 新書排行榜
美食的素養:一個耶魯高材生的foodie(美食愛好者)養成之旅,「世界第一美食家」教你豐富人生的美食思考法
作者:濱田岳文
出版社:大牌出版
出版日期:2026-04-22
$ 390 
Taaze 讀冊生活 - 新書排行榜
貓咪最大行為寶典 漫畫圖解貓奴必學讀心術
作者:李小孩兒、有毛UMao團隊
出版社:時報文化出版企業股份有限公司
出版日期:2026-04-21
$ 273 
 

©2026 FindBook.com.tw -  購物比價  找書網  找車網  服務條款  隱私權政策